In hesab.az continuing campaign "Bakcell Hefteleri"
In Hesab.az continuing campaign launched in April "Bakcell hefteleri." As part of this campaign, the second of six weeks, provided "Bakcell hefteleri" will be held from the 21st to the 27th of May.
These days, for every online payment for services "Bakcell" up to 10 AZN Hesab.az pay for registered users 2 times more bonuses. Accordingly payments within 10-20 AZN allow portal users get 3 times the bonus and the operations, the amount of which exceeds 20 manats give the opportunity to earn bonus points in the quadruple size (400 bonuses for each manat). Due to the additional bonuses subscribers "Bakcell" can win bonus gifts at auctions Hesab.az. The campaign put up for auction portal hundreds of gifts "Bakcell" and "Manchester United".
Acting on the basis of payment technology "GoldenPay" portal Hesab.az, allows online payments for services of mobile and fixed communications, most Internet providers, cable TV, public services by means of plastic cards of any bank. In addition, users of the portal in real-time can repay bank loans and to use the services of the module online insurance.
By creating a "My Account" in the Hesab.az, each of the 58 million registered users it is your payment history, earning bonuses and participating in campaigns gets a chance to win one of the valuable gifts. All transactions made through the portal, totally reliable and safe, as monitored by the international payment systems using "VeriSign SSL" and "GeoTrust SSL"-encryption. - 17D-

Azerbaijan's financial standing continues to strengthen as the country's foreign currency reserves have surged to $71 billion as of January 1, 2025, according to the Ministry of Finance. This figure, which includes reserves held by the State Oil Fund of Azerbaijan (SOFAZ) and the Central Bank of Azerbaijan (CBA), far exceeds the nation's external debt, which stands at a fraction of its reserves, specifically nearly 14 times less. This robust reserve position reflects Azerbaijan's fiscal stability and the government’s strategic economic management.

According to operational data from the Ministry of Energy of Azerbaijan, in January 2025, the country produced 2.3 million tons of oil, including condensate, and 3.9 billion cubic meters of gas.

The State Oil Company of Azerbaijan (SOCAR) has opened a representative office in Albania and is set to launch a specific project this year, the Albanian company "Albgaz" announced.
